  2. :) I have enjoyed ownership of my GS300 Sport since January 2000. Two years ago I had the bonnet resprayed by my local dealer Ryburn in Cardiff, as there were some serious stone chips that needed attention. I have now noticed that the lacquer finish is peeling off in two places on the bonnet about the size of a 50p piece. Has anyone any similar experience? Can you explain why it has occurred? How did you sort it? I have been in touch with the dealer and they don't want to know!! Eric S
